To analyse the alert review history of a linked entity

Parent Previous Next

The procedure to analyse the alert review history of a linked entity is as follows:

  1. Navigate to Quick Menu > System > Configuration > Alerts. The Alert Details window is displayed.
  2. Expand an alert type heading and linked entity before selecting an associated alert from the alphabetical list, or type its name into the Search Alert field. By default the list is filtered to show Current alerts. An alternative filter can be applied using the Select view drop-down field: Expired, Future or All combinations 1.
  3. Click on View Entities. The View Entities tab is activated, revealing all records linked to the alert in the Entities summary table, categorised using the Entity type column: Asset, Contact or Contact Group.
  4. Highlight the row matching an entity against which an alert review outcome has been recorded.
  5. Click on View History. The View History window is displayed, revealing a list of all alert reviews conducted in relation to the selected entity, as displayed in the summary table 1. Certain fields are worthy of special note and are captured in the table below 2.
  6. Click on Close.


Tip

1 By default, all reviews are displayed in chronological order, by due date; to aid in identification and analysis, rows can be reordered by clicking on any of the available headings.

Note

1 The Search Alert field will match against any element of the alert description.

2 A subset of fields are visible by default; additional fields can be revealed or hidden via the Menu option.


Field

Description

Due Date

The scheduled date of the formal alert review process.

Completion Date

The date on which the alert review was completed for this entity record.

Outcome

The categorised result of the alert review for this entity record.

Notes

The contextual information captured in support of the alert review process outcome.

Completed By

The name of the end user who conducted the alert review.
